A Month-by-Month Guide

Weather, crowds, and pricing all shift through the year — here's exactly when to book for the conditions you want.

Quick Answer

The best time desert safari Dubai visitors should aim for is October to February, when daytime temperatures sit at a comfortable 18–28°C and evenings are cool enough to enjoy the BBQ camp without breaking a sweat. May to September is hotter but comes with lower prices, fewer crowds, and excellent morning-safari conditions if you're flexible on timing.

Why Winter Is the Best Time for a Desert Safari

October through February is when most of Dubai's tourism happens, and the desert is no exception. Daytime temperatures rarely climb past 28°C, evenings are genuinely comfortable for the BBQ camp, and December through January offers the clearest skies of the year — a real advantage for sunset photography.

The trade-off is popularity: peak-season evenings can feel busier, with more vehicles converging on the same photo stops. Booking a private or VIP package, covered in our Lahbab Desert Safari guide, avoids most of that crowding.

Is Summer a Good Time for a Desert Safari?

Daytime summer temperatures in Dubai can exceed 40°C, which puts off many visitors — but it's genuinely one of the best-value times to book if you plan around it. Morning safaris depart near sunrise, finishing before the worst of the heat builds, and evening safaris still cool down comfortably once the sun sets.

The upside: summer pricing is typically 15–25% lower than winter, and the dunes themselves are far less crowded. If timing flexibility matters more to you than weather, compare the two windows properly in our Morning vs Evening Desert Safari guide.

Best Time Desert Safari Dubai: Morning or Evening?

The right time of day depends heavily on which season you're travelling in.

SeasonRecommended SlotWhy
Oct – Feb (Winter)EveningCool enough all evening, best sunset light, full BBQ & entertainment experience
Mar – Apr (Spring)EitherComfortable at both times, photography is excellent all day
May – Sep (Summer)MorningAvoids peak midday heat, cooler air, quieter dunes
Sep – Oct (Autumn)EveningTemperatures easing, sunset conditions returning to their best

Does the Best Time Desert Safari Dubai Season Affect Price?

Yes. Like hotel rates in the same city, desert safari prices rise and fall with demand. Peak season (October–February) typically sees standard rates or a small premium due to high booking volume. Shoulder months (March–April, September–October) sit close to standard pricing with better availability. Summer (May–September) is when operators discount most aggressively to keep vehicles full — see our full Dubai Desert Safari Prices 2026 guide for exact package rates.
